Where each one falls short

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.

FleetMon

  • Service discontinued in January 2024 and fully phased out with transition to MarineTraffic
  • Free tier coverage was limited compared to premium plans requiring subscription fees
  • Data gaps in regions with poor terrestrial AIS infrastructure before satellite coverage was added

MarinaOffice

  • Pricing is not published and the product is modular, so the quoted total depends on which add-ons you take and two marinas of the same size can be quoted very differently.
  • It is a Windows .NET application at heart, so remote and mobile use is weaker than browser-native competitors and staff working on the docks are less well served.
  • The same vendor sells MARINAGO as its cloud product, which raises a real question about how much future development the desktop line receives.
  • Running it on your own servers means you own SQL Server licensing, backups and patching, which is an infrastructure cost and risk that never appears in the software quote.
  • Presence is concentrated in North America, so operators elsewhere face weaker support hours, local payment options and fuel and tax handling.

MarinaOffice: Is MarinaOffice cloud software?

It is a Windows application with a hosted option. Scribble Software sells MARINAGO Cloud as its browser-native product.

FleetMon: What happened to FleetMon after 2024?

FleetMon was phased out from January 2024 as part of its integration into MarineTraffic following Kpler's acquisition of both platforms in March 2023. The FleetMon brand no longer accepts new registrations or offers new services.

FleetMon: Could you track individual vessels in real-time with FleetMon?

Yes, FleetMon Explorer provided live AIS vessel tracking with filtering by vessel class, flag, length, speed, navigational status and signal age, enabling real-time monitoring of individual ships from a global overview to single vessel level.

MarinaOffice: Does it handle fuel sales?

Yes, through the PureFuel module including pump interfaces and pay-at-the-pump.

MarinaOffice: Does it replace accounting software?

No. It integrates with QuickBooks rather than providing a general ledger.
